Rabat – French philosopher, Bernard Henri-Lévy, hailed the King of Morocco, Mohammed VI’s speech on August 21, where he criticized the Takfiri ideology of ISIS and other terrorist groups. In an editorial published on French Magazine Le Point, Henri-Lévy praised the king’s desire to combat terrorism in the midst of a lack of similar desire
